Transaction 8668fda4eaa3158cff552b9d21a40b215098f6d35c78fb3fdd5c6f811dcaa03b

1 Input
2 Outputs
  • 8668fda4eaa3158cff552b9d21a40b215098f6d35c78fb3fdd5c6f811dcaa03b:0
  • value  2371535
    address  39A5stZNFSbw4wpGbG12PkgrpbmFTWMtK8
  • 8668fda4eaa3158cff552b9d21a40b215098f6d35c78fb3fdd5c6f811dcaa03b:1
  • value  24785157
    address  bc1q5jjkdye0306r02k30xqscs27z0tzr26j6vg7n4